Douglas joins ESPN as NFL studio analyst
By Ken Schott
Monday, August 1, 2011
Former New York Jets, Philadelphia Eagles and Jacksonville Jaguars defensive end Hugh Douglas is joining ESPN as an NFL studio analyst, the network announced today.
If you want to catch Douglas' debut, it happens at 4 p.m. today on "NFL Live."
Douglas was the NFL Defensive Rookie of the Year in 1995. He has been working in Philadelphia as an on-air reporter and contributor for WTXF-TV, KYW-TV and Comcast SportsNet, and as sports radio personality on Philadelphia sportstalk station WIP.
